Under the supervision of Dental Director and Community Health Center Manager. Conducts oral examinations, serves as a preventative care specialist and provides educational, clinical and therapeutic services supporting total health through the promotion of optimal oral health. Provides treatment that helps to prevent oral diseases such as dental caries and periodontal disease.

EducationPossession of an Associate’s Degree in Dental Hygiene from a school accredited by the American Dental Association.
ExperienceOne year of experience as a Dental Hygienist, prefer experience with patient behavioral management.
Other RequirementsMust be certified in local anesthesia and nitrous oxide.

Physical Requirements- Ability to perform physical movements specific to dental hygiene, including repetitive actions required for scaling and polishing of teeth.
- Ability to deal with the visual restraints of working in the oral cavity.

Working Conditions- Ability to work in an area with high noise levels caused by dental equipment.
- Exposure to chemicals found in dental materials and products, such as acids and disinfectants.
- Exposure to biological hazards such as blood borne pathogens, infectious diseases, contaminated wastes, saliva, and radiation.
- Working on Mobile Dental Center performing Sealants for school age children which includes driving the unit to school.
